CAN现场总线分析和总结.docx

  1. 1、本文档共5页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

不老的神话---CAN现场总线一、CAN总线规范:

CAN总线属于现场总线的范畴,它是一种有效支持分布式控制或实时控制的串行通信网络,位速率可高达1MBPS。可以应用在汽车控制系统,自动化电子领域中的各种部件(传感器,灯光,执行机构等)与主机连接组成CAN网络。本章介绍通过CAN总线与液晶显示器的连接。

二、CAN具有下列主要特性:

多主站依据优先权进行总线访问。

总线开放时,任何单元均可开始发送报文,具有最高优先权的报文的单元赢得总线访问权。

利用这个特点可以用液晶显示器作为多主机的公用监视器,不用每台主机配一个监视器,从而节约系统成本。

无破坏性的基于优先权的仲裁。

网络上的每个主机可以同时发送,哪个主机的数据可以发送出去取决于主机所发送报文的标识符决定的优先权的大小,没有发送出去的帧可自动重发。以后将介绍数据怎样仲裁。

借助接收滤波的多地址帧传送

收到报文的标识符与本机的接收码寄存器与屏蔽寄存器相比较,符合的报文本机才予以接收。

远程数据请求。

网络上的每个接点可以发送一个远程帧给另一个接点,请求该

接点的数据帧,该数据帧与对应的远程帧以相同的标识符ID命名。

配置灵活性

通过八个寄存器进行接点配置,每个接点可以接收,也可以

发送。

全系统数据相容性

错误检测和出错信令

有五种错误类型,每个接点都设置有一个发送出错计数器和一个接收出错计数器。发送接点和接收接点在检测到错误时,出错计数器根据一定规则进行加减,并根据错误计数器数值发送错误标志

(活动错误标志和认可错误标志),当错误计数器数值大于255时,该接点变为“脱离总线”状态,输出输入引脚浮空,既不发送,也不接收。

三、与其他现场总线比较,CAN总线的主要优势表现在:

传输速率最高1Mbps/40m,单根双绞线距离最远可达10km/5kbps。

节点数达110个(受限于总线驱动能力),传输介质为双绞线或光纤。

CAN采用点对点、一点对多点及全局广播几种数据收发方式。

CAN可实现全分布式多机系统,并且无主、从机之分,每个节点均主

动发送报文,可方便地构成多机备份系统。

CAN采用非破坏性总线仲裁技术,两个节点同时上传送数据时,优先

级低的节点主动停止数据发送,优先级高的节点可不受影响地继续传输

数据,有效避免了总线冲突。

具有可靠的错误检测和处理机制(CRC循环冗余校验)。

短帧结构,每一帧的有效字节数为8个,受干扰的概率低;

节点具有自动关闭功能(在错误严重时)。

CAN器件丰富,有带CAN的单片机(82C200)、CAN控制

(SJA1000)、收发器(TJA1050)、CANI/O器件(82C150)

等。

实例:现场总线CAN-bus在煤矿通讯应用中的优势

CAN-bus(ControllerAreaNetwork)总线最早由德国Bosch公司提出,主要用于汽车内部单元与控制中心之间的数据通信。由于其良好的性能,被广泛应用于其他领域中,如工业自动化、汽车电子、楼宇建筑、电梯网络、电力通讯和安防消防等诸多领域,并取逐渐成为这些行业的主要通讯手段。

现场总线CAN-bus的特点:

1、国际标准的工业级现场总线,传输可靠,实时性高;

2、传输距离远(无中继时最远10Km),传输速率快(最高1Mbps);

3、单条总线最多可接110个节点,并可方便的扩充节点数;

4、总线上各节点的地位平等,不分主从,突发数据可实时传输;

5、非破坏的总线仲裁技术,可多节点同时向总线发数据,总线利用率高;

6、出错的CAN节点会自动关闭并切断和总线的联系,不影响总线的通讯;

7、报文为短帧结构并有硬件CRC校验,受干扰概率小,数据出错率极低;

8、对未成功发送的报文,硬件有自动发功能,传输可靠性很高;

9、具有硬件地址滤波功能,可简化软件的协议编制;

10、通讯介质可用普通的双绞线、同轴电缆或光纤等;

11、CAN-bus总线系统结构简单,性价比极高。

现场总线CAN-bus在网络开放性、通讯可靠性、网络通讯距离、网络节点数目、数据传输实时性、系统设计成本等方面都具有强大的优势。因此,当CAN-bus应用于煤矿通讯系统时,立即获得了广大设备用户的认可,成为煤矿行业中首选的设备通讯网络。通过由CAN-bus构建的煤矿现场设备网络,管理者和主控设备能即时地了解、处理当前的矿井情况,发觉事故隐患,避免危机的发生。

同时,基于开放的现场总线CAN-bus技术,构建煤矿行业的通讯网络,或开发特定功能的通讯设备,都已经不会存在技术上的门槛。而且,现场总线CAN-bus本身是符合本质安全要求的。

采用光纤通讯的CAN-bus网络也是煤矿行业通讯网络的一个发展趋势。与传统的双绞线传输方式相比,光纤的低传输损

您可能关注的文档

文档评论(0)

hao187 + 关注
官方认证
内容提供者

该用户很懒,什么也没介绍

认证主体武汉豪锦宏商务信息咨询服务有限公司
IP属地湖北
统一社会信用代码/组织机构代码
91420100MA4F3KHG8Q

1亿VIP精品文档

相关文档